                                      Hi All. Thanks for the comments. To Fletch - the problem with camera i Twilight is the same problem that i pointed on twilight forum a while ago. What it is is the fact that when i have my scenes set up in sketchup and when i play sketchup animation (scenes) the camera transitions are smooth. But when twilight renders the SP animation camera bahaves weird sometime. I don't know why. I thought i figured it out already as i didn't have this problem with other SP renders (for example the Pajero) but it happened again with the Stug. At the beginning at about 6th second the camera moves to the left for about 2 frames. And at the end, at the last SU scene there is no smooth transition, the camera just jumps into position in 1 frame. I didn't setup SP to follow any SP object, nor i set the DOF. I just don't know what i did wrong. I'll render it again, set up the scenes again and see if this happen again. It must be me doing something wrong as i havent heard of anyone else having this type of problems.
